Confederate States Congress. The Senate yesterday, was opened with prayer by the Rev. Dr. Leyburne, of the Presbyterian Church. Mr. Sparrow, from the Military Committee, reported back, with the recommendation that it pass, the House bill to provide for the establishment of an Invalid Corps. Mr. Sparrow from the same, reported back, with the recommendation that it be concurred in, the House joint resolution of thanks to Major General Patrick R. Cleburne, and the officers and men under his command, for their gallant defence of Ringold Gap, on the 27th of last November. The resolution was considered and unanimously concurred in. Mr. Sparrow, from the same, reported back, with the request to be discharged from the further consideration of the subject, resolutions of Company B, 20th Georgia Battalion.
